Things to do in Alexandria?Alexandria, Virginia is a vibrant city located just outside of Washington, D.C. Home to many historical and cultural attractions such as the George Washington Masonic National Memorial and the Friendship Firehouse Museum, visitors can explore history and culture when visiting Alexandria. There are also plenty of outdoor attractions such as Grist Mill Park and Jones Point Park where visitors can explore nature at its finest. For entertainment, visitors can explore boutique shops and restaurants along with movie theaters and live music clubs. Things to do in Shelbyville?Shelbyville, Tennessee is located in Bedford County just south of Nashville and is home to about 20,000 people. This small town exudes southern hospitality with its rich history and enjoyable attractions such as The Tennessee Walking Horse National Celebration which draws tourists from all over the country every year! Residents here enjoy access to great educational opportunities provided by Motlow State Community College among others.
